EFCC to Recover N29b Debt
Delta, Headlines, State News Saturday, May 26th, 2012DELTA State Government is set to engage the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ission in the recovery of over N29billion owed it by 135 companies operating in the state.
The state Internal Revenue Board said that the companies, which evaded various forms of taxes were, however, given two weeks to pay the debt or face the consequences of the law.
